Vehicle Description

1958 Ford F100 "Styleside," Pick-Up Truck where the bed integrated seamlessly with the cab and fenders. The most common nicknames for the 1958 Ford F-100 are "Fridge" or "Effie". "Fridge" comes from the truck's boxy, square body design, which resembled a refrigerator from the era. "Effie" is a nickname for the entire second and third-generation F-Series trucks (1953-1960), also known as "Effies" or "Fatfenders" by enthusiasts.

The1958 Ford F-100 is part of the third-generation F-Series (1957-1960) and known for its integrated "clamshell" design where the hood connects to the front bodywork, and it was the only F-Series generation to feature quad headlights. The truck is recognized for its rugged, simple design with available modern features like an optional custom cab and Hi-Dri ventilation.
